If you're still using it, be aware that Apple has deprecated it and no longer supports (or will fix vulnerabilities) QT on the Window$ platform.
https://securityintelligence.com/its-time-to-let-go-of-quicktime-for-windows
Download Audacity (free, so should appeal to hams...Google is your friend to find it) and install the Lame encoder (instructions on where to find it are in the Audacity dox...) to handle your mp3 needs. No cost, except for disk space, and you just might find other uses for it.
